Effectiveness of treatment initiation for secondary fracture prevention in the older population: Japanese Bone-fracture Osteoporosis in Late-stage population Database study (J-BOLD) – emulation of a randomized target trial

Initiating osteoporosis medication within 3 months after fracture reduces secondary fractures, particularly hip fractures, in individuals aged ≥ 75 years. This finding highlights the importance of early and sustained treatment in older populations.
PurposeTo evaluate the efficacy of initiating osteoporosis medication within 3 months after a fracture and continuing it for at least 6 months in preventing secondary fractures among individuals aged ≥ 75 years.
MethodsThis study used a targeted trial design, emulating a randomized controlled trial with Japanese administrative claims data from 2014–2022. Among 203,534 individuals with recent osteoporotic fractures, 40,063 initiated osteoporosis medication within 3 months (exposed), while 163,471 did not (controls). High-dimensional propensity score matching identified 53,436 individuals (26,718 exposed and 26,718 controls) for analysis. Cox regression was used to estimate hazard ratios (HRs) and 95% confidence intervals (CIs) for secondary fractures at any and specific sites.
ResultsThe study population had a mean age of 83.7 years and included 77.9% women. After ≥ 6 months of treatment, HRs for any fracture were 0.71 (95% CI: 0.60–0.86) in men and 0.78 (95% CI: 0.71–0.88) in women. For hip fractures, HRs were 0.56 (95% CI: 0.36–0.80) in men and 0.60 (95% CI 0.49–0.72) in women. After ≥ 12 months of treatment, HRs for any fracture were 0.65 (95% CI: 0.48–0.82) in men and 0.74 (95% CI: 0.68–0.85) in women. For hip fractures, HRs were 0.59 (95% CI: 0.19–0.84) in men and 0.55 (95% CI: 0.44–0.69) in women.
ConclusionEarly initiation and sustained use of osteoporosis medication significantly reduced the risk of secondary fractures, particularly hip fractures, in men and women aged ≥ 75 years.
